Eco-Driving and Emissions Reduction
Driving habits have a significant impact on emissions levels, influencing both air quality and climate change. By adopting eco-driving techniques, individuals can reduce fuel consumption and lower greenhouse gas emissions. Simple changes, such as maintaining a steady speed and minimising idling, can lead to substantial improvements in vehicle efficiency. Encouraging drivers to keep their vehicles well-maintained, including regular servicing and timely tire inflation checks, also plays a crucial role in enhancing fuel efficiency and reducing harmful emissions.
Moreover, eco-driving practices not only benefit the environment but also result in cost savings for drivers. Less fuel consumption translates into lower spending at the pump, which can help offset the costs of sustaining a vehicle. Educating drivers about the connection between their driving habits and environmental consequences fosters a broader understanding of sustainability. As more individuals embrace eco-driving, the cumulative effect has the potential to significantly decrease overall emissions across communities and contribute positively to national climate goals.

Training for Eco-Driving
Drivers can significantly benefit from structured training programmes designed to enhance eco-driving skills. These programmes typically cover essential principles such as smooth acceleration, efficient braking techniques, and optimal gear usage. Through hands-on practice, participants learn to minimise fuel consumption while promoting road safety. Instructors often employ simulations or real-world driving scenarios to reinforce these concepts effectively.
Group workshops also play a vital role in fostering a community-driven approach to eco-driving. Sharing experiences and tips among peers can motivate individuals to adopt sustainable driving practices in their daily routines. Furthermore, incorporating theory into these workshops allows for a deeper understanding of the environmental impact of each driving decision. This collective engagement often leads to lasting behavioural changes, benefiting both drivers and the planet.
Effective Techniques to Learn and Implement
Learning to drive in a more environmentally friendly manner involves adopting several practical techniques that enhance fuel efficiency. Maintaining a steady speed can significantly reduce fuel consumption compared to frequent acceleration and braking. Practising smooth driving techniques, such as gentle acceleration and early braking, helps in conserving energy. Regularly checking tire pressure ensures that vehicles operate efficiently and can lead to increased mileage. Keeping the vehicle well-maintained through timely servicing also contributes to overall performance, reducing emissions and improving fuel economy.
Another effective approach involves planning journeys to minimise driving distance and time. When possible, combining short trips can lead to reduced idle time and lower energy expenditure. Utilising routes with less traffic congestion further aids in decreasing unnecessary stops and starts. Engaging with eco-driving techniques reinforces responsible habits behind the wheel. Sharing insights with fellow drivers can create a community focused on sustainable practices, promoting a collective effort toward reducing the carbon footprint associated with driving.
Technology Supporting Eco-Driving
Innovative technology plays a vital role in supporting eco-driving initiatives. With the advent of specialised applications, drivers can now monitor their fuel consumption and receive real-time feedback on their driving habits. These tools often utilise GPS and vehicle data to analyse routes, suggesting more efficient paths that can lead to lower emissions. Users benefit from graphical representations of their driving performance, making it easier to identify areas that require improvement.
Additionally, many modern vehicles are equipped with advanced instrumentation aimed at enhancing fuel efficiency. Features such as fuel efficiency displays provide immediate information about consumption levels. This encourages more mindful driving practices, promoting acceleration control and smoother braking. Furthermore, some technologies offer built-in eco-driving modes that adjust engine performance to optimise fuel use while maintaining safety and comfort.
The Use of Apps and Tools for Better Driving Habits
Advanced technology has made it easier than ever to adopt eco-driving habits through various mobile applications and tools. Numerous apps are designed to track driving patterns, providing real-time feedback on habits such as acceleration, braking, and idling. By utilising this data, drivers can identify areas for improvement and develop strategies to enhance fuel efficiency. Many of these applications also offer educational resources about eco-driving techniques, helping drivers understand the environmental impact of their choices.
Connected devices in vehicles can further support sustainable driving practices. Some modern cars feature built-in eco-driving mode, which optimally adjusts engine performance based on driving behaviour. These systems can suggest behaviours that reduce fuel consumption and emissions while enhancing overall driving efficiency. Furthermore, GPS navigation tools often highlight the most efficient routes, allowing drivers to minimize travel time and fuel usage, contributing to lower carbon emissions. Through the integration of technology, adopting sustainable driving habits becomes more achievable and practical for everyday drivers.
FAQS
What is eco-driving?
Eco-driving refers to a set of driving practices designed to improve fuel efficiency and reduce emissions, thereby promoting more sustainable driving habits.
How does eco-driving help in reducing emissions?
By adopting eco-driving techniques such as smooth acceleration, maintaining a steady speed, and reducing idling time, drivers can significantly decrease their fuel consumption and greenhouse gas emissions.
What are some effective techniques for eco-driving?
Effective techniques include maintaining proper tyre pressure, removing unnecessary weight from the vehicle, using cruise control on highways, and planning routes to avoid traffic and road congestion.
Are there any apps available that can help improve eco-driving habits?
Yes, there are various apps designed to support eco-driving, providing feedback on driving habits, fuel efficiency tracking, and tips for improving overall driving performance.
How can training for eco-driving be accessed?
Training for eco-driving can be accessed through workshops, online courses, or by consulting driving schools that offer specialised eco-driving lessons focused on sustainable practices.
